0:00 How to Clean Shark Vacuum Filter. Your vacuum cleaner's filters do an important job, removing dust and allergens from the air sucked in by your vacuum. If the dust that they trap isn't regularly cleaned away they can become blocked, which can result in poor suction over time.

Step 4: Shark vacuum filter cleaning Shark vacuums have an excellent filter system consisting of one or two (depending on the model) thick foam filters plus one made of felt; and a HEPA filter.
